In Baku, greenery will be irrigated with groundwater formed in subway tunnels

The Ministry of Ecology and Natural Resources (MENR) and Baku Metro CJSC have launched a project aimed at efficient use of groundwater formed in the metro area.

According to the Ministry, the first important step was taken in the area of ​​Nizami metro station within the project, which envisages the use of groundwater for technical purposes, especially for irrigation of greenery.

Deputy Prime Minister Shahin Mustafayev, Minister of Ecology and Natural Resources Mukhtar Babayev, Baku Mayor Eldar Azizov and Chairman of Baku Metro Zaur Huseynov got acquainted with the implementation of the project on efficient use of groundwater in metro tunnels.

Lets` noted that, within the framework of the project, relevant works were carried out in “Nizami-Academy of Sciences” apartment, where the groundwater is thicker and the water flow rate meets the relevant requirements.

After the specialized laboratory of the Ministry of Ecology and Natural Resources studied the composition of the water and gave a positive opinion, a line was drawn to ensure the transportation of water from engineering facilities. Groundwater is already used to irrigate greenery in the capital.

Research is nearing completion in several other areas where groundwater flow is sufficient in the metro, and similar measures will be taken in those areas.

It should be noted that on April 14, in a video conference on the socio-economic results of the first quarter of 2020, President Ilham Aliyev announced the decision to establish a commission, emphasizing the importance of water resources in the country.

The commission has launched projects in several areas.
